Total Harmonic Distortion 0.0008 % (Typ)
Frequency Response > 200 kHz (3 dB) (Typ)
Attenuation Range (Excluding Mute) 62 dB
(Typ)
Dynamic Range 115 dB (Typ)
Mute Attenuation 102 dB (Typ)
